Back in the old days you had paper charts and one had to take bearings when near shore to find your position or at sea shoot the stars, moon or the sun. A chart plotter is simply a computer that is displays a chart. What is really cool is that with GPS the computer can place the vessel on said chart. Simply think of a GPS in your car or cell phone. This is what a chart plotter does except it shows the vessel location and heading on a nautical chart. The chart plotter can also display the vessels speed and what the depth sounder is seeing as well.
Depending on what equipment one has bought, radar can be overlaid on the chart as well. The amount of information that can be displayed is amazing and helps maintain situation awareness on what is happening around the vessel. Radar can take some experience to figure out what is happening but some of the newer affordable radar sets are pretty easy to use. Lets add AIS(Automatic Identification System) to the situation. AIS is awesome because it shows vessel position, heading speed, and other information. AIS has two components, a transmitter and receiver that run on VHF. Ships are required to have both but private boats can be cheap and just buy the receiver. The receiver just picks up transmitted AIS signals so that the vessel can "see" other vessels but it can't be seen on AIS. For small boats, I think just having a receiver is nuts. Ships have a tough time seeing small vessels with radar or Mark I eyeballs so transmitting your vessel details on AIS is a good way to avoid getting run over by a ship. One can turn off the AIS transmitter so if you are in areas that are unsafe you can have the vessel go dark so to speak. But there is more to AIS than what I have said so far. The AIS data can be overlaid on the chart plotter. What this means is that other vessels transmitting on AIS show up on your chart plotter just like your own vessel. What you end up seeing is every vessel that can be picked up the AIS VHF antennae. Imagine your car or cell phone GPS application show your car AND every other car within 10-20 miles. This is what the chart plotter shows with AIS. I mentioned that AIS is transmitting vessel heading, speed, usually the ship name and other information. AIS can also transmit the vessels size and draft which can be helpful in certain situations. It also can transmit a unique ID which when linked to certain VHF radios allows one to push a button and have vessel to vessel communication. Basically you can directly "phone" the other vessel which makes it very easy to discuss one's intentions. You don't have to get on VHF and call up to the big ship on heading X near position Y and see if they answer. You can directly phone the vessel in question if both are using the latest equipment. The chart plotter is a computer and computers can do some wonderful things. The chart plotter not only plots a vessel's location, it also takes the vessel course and speed to calculate where the vessel will BE say 15 minutes in the future. The chart plotters I have used draw a line in front of the vessels showing where the vessels will be in 15 minutes. If two lines cross then one needs to take care. The chart plotter/computer can calculate from the AIS data that a collision is likely and start flashing on the display that your vessel and vessel X are in danger. It is pretty obvious that one needs to do something. What to do might not be so easy to figure out if there is lots of nearby traffic and/or confined waters but it is pretty danged obvious that one has a situation that needs to be handled. Then there is the auto pilot. The chart plotter can also be tied to the auto pilot which will maintain a course. Speed is a function of the throttle, which on the boats I have seen, is not connected to the chart plotter. The auto pilot can be set to maintain a course or go to a given point(s). I have always used it to maintain a course. The chart plotter can be used to plot a route which in coastal waters may zig and zag this way and that. One could set way points along that route and let the vessel go from point to point but I have always seen the auto pilot used to follow the laid out route which I think is safer. If you need to change course to avoid a crab pot or another vessel, you don't have to turn the vessel's wheel, you can spin a dial or push some buttons to change the vessel heading by X number degrees and the auto pilot does the work. Eventually you correct the course to follow the laid out route.
